Early administration of indomethacin to preterm infants.

Indomethacin (0.2 mg/kg) or saline was given intravenously during the first 24 hours to 50 preterm infants in a double blind controlled trial. Eight of the control group later required treatment with indomethacin for clinical signs of left to right shunt, but only one in the treatment group (p = 0.03). Oropharyngeal colostrum administration in extremely premature infants: an RCT.

OBJECTIVE To determine the immunologic effects of oropharyngeal colostrum administration in extremely premature infants. METHODS We conducted a double-blind, randomized, placebo-controlled trial involving 48 preterm infants born before 28 weeks' gestation.
